Polynomial Heisenberg algebras and higher order supersymmetry

Quantum Physics 2007-05-23 v1 High Energy Physics - Theory Mathematical Physics math.MP

Abstract

It is shown that the higher order supersymmetric partners of the harmonic oscillator Hamiltonian provide the simplest non-trivial realizations of the polynomial Heisenberg algebras. A linearized version of the corresponding annihilation and creation operator leads to a Fock representation which is the same as for the harmonic oscillator Hamiltonian
